$100,000 in Fireworks Seized During Execution of Medford Search Warrant, Cops Say

Written by Long Island News & PR  |  08. June 2018

Suffolk County, NY - June 8, 2018 - Suffolk County Police have arrested a man and seized approximately $100,000 worth of fireworks during the execution of a search warrant in Medford on Wednesday, June 6, 2018.
 
Sixth Squad detectives and the Brookhaven Town Fire Marshal executed a search warrant at Medford Mini Storage, located at 775 Long Island Ave., at approximately 3:25 p.m.
 
During the search, two truckloads of fireworks which were contained in approximately 380 boxes and weighed approximately 15,000 pounds, were recovered. The fireworks had the potential to cause a powerful explosion which could have resulted in substantial personal injury and property damage.
 
Anthony Benevento, 36, of Shirley, was arrested and charged with Illegal Storage of Explosives, an E Felony under New York State Labor Law and with Unlawfully Dealing with Fireworks and Dangerous Fireworks.
 
Beneveto will be held overnight at the Sixth Precinct and is scheduled to be arraigned at First District Court in Central Islip on June 7.
 
A criminal charge is an accusation. A defendant is presumed innocent until and unless proven guilty.
